August Weather in Alhambra, Spain

Last updated: August 27, 2025

In August, the average temperature in Alhambra, Spain reaches a warm 27°C (81°F). However, temperatures can fluctuate significantly, with a minimum of 11°C (52°F) and peaks soaring up to 42°C (107°F). Rainfall is minimal, with an average precipitation of only 20 mm (0.8 in) spread over 3 days. The atmosphere tends to be relatively dry, with an average humidity of 42%.

How August Weather in Alhambra Compares to Other Months

Weather in Alhambra var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ares August’s weather to other months in Alhambra,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Alhambra, showing how August’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ather5°C (42°F)35 mm (1.4 inches)85%moderate
February Weather9°C (48°F)31 mm (1.2 inches)78%moderate
March Weather10°C (50°F)62 mm (2.4 inches)66%high
April Weather13°C (55°F)90 mm (3.5 inches)60%very high
May Weather18°C (65°F)33 mm (1.3 inches)56%very high
June Weather23°C (74°F)18 mm (0.7 inches)44%extreme
July Weather27°C (81°F)13 mm (0.5 inches)44%extreme
August Weather27°C (81°F)20 mm (0.8 inches)42%very high
September Weather22°C (71°F)29 mm (1.1 inches)53%very high
October Weather16°C (61°F)39 mm (1.5 inches)70%high
November Weather10°C (50°F)60 mm (2.4 inches)83%moderate
December Weather7°C (45°F)55 mm (2.2 inches)86%moderate
